In 1897, Mark K Lawson Rev entered the world in Tennessee, USA, born to Thomas Alexander Lawson And Sarah Elizabeth Stevenson. In 1900, Mark K Lawson Rev resided in Civil District 1, Bradley, Tennessee, USA. In 1910, Mark K Lawson Rev resided in Civil District 1, Bradley, Tennessee, USA. Mark K Lawson Rev passed away in 1969 in Cleveland, Bradley, Tennessee, United States.
